Poor People’s Campaign Aims to Change “Political Narrative”
Black Agenda Radio with Nellie Bailey and Glen Ford
26 Jun 2018
🖨️ Print Article

The Poor People’s Campaign seeks to “change the political narrative in this country,” said Rev Graylon Hagler, senior pastor of the Plymouth United Church of Christ, who as been arrested three times in campaign demonstrations. “The faith groups that have been lifted up by the commercial media have been those reactionary groups -- the white evangelicals, the folks that are against everybody that is not white.”
